Introduction to Personification

The wind howled through the night, whispering secrets to the trees and beckoning the shadows to dance. The old house groaned and stretched as if alive, telling tales of days gone by. The river raced eagerly over the stones, laughing as it splashed against the banks.
1.
Identify one example of personification in the passage.
[2 marks]
2.
Describe how personification enhances the imagery in the passage.
[3 marks]
3.
Is the following statement an example of personification? 'The sun smiled down on the earth.'
[1 mark]
Aa) Yes
Bb) No
4.
Explain in a few sentences why authors use personification in descriptive writing.
[3 marks]
